Основные принципы и многофункциональность языка программирования PHP — от управления данными до взаимодействия с базами данных и создания динамических веб-приложений

В мире веб-разработки существует язык программирования, способный превратить мегабайты кода в потоки функциональности. Этот язык – PHP.

PHP не просто средство создания динамических веб-страниц. Он открывает перед разработчиками целый арсенал возможностей, которые радикально меняют подход к созданию и развертыванию веб-приложений.

А вот о чем нам предстоит поговорить: гибкий синтаксис языка, его высокая производительность, эффективность использования ресурсов, а также возможность использования PHP не только веб-разработке, но и в различных других областях. Разберемся также с принципом интерпретации кода, встроенными базовыми функциями и мощными инструментами для объектно-ориентированного программирования.

Основы PHP: суть языка и его принцип работы

Основы PHP: суть языка и его принцип работы

Этот раздел посвящен основам языка программирования PHP и его принципам функционирования. Здесь мы рассмотрим, что такое PHP, как он работает и какие возможности он предоставляет разработчикам.

Основная идея PHP заключается в том, что он позволяет встраивать код PHP в HTML-страницы, что обеспечивает динамическое взаимодействие с пользователем. PHP-код выполняется на сервере и возвращает HTML-код на клиентскую сторону.

Одной из ключевых особенностей PHP является его широкая функциональность. Язык предоставляет множество встроенных функций и возможностей для работы с базами данных, файлами, сетью и другими аспектами веб-разработки.

PHP также поддерживает различные расширения и фреймворки, которые позволяют упростить и ускорить процесс разработки веб-приложений.

Преимущества PHP:Он популярен
Он эффективен
Он гибок

Принципы работы открытых и закрытых тегов в PHP

Принципы работы открытых и закрытых тегов в PHP

В PHP принято использовать обычные скобки <?php и ?> для открытия и закрытия тегов. Однако, в некоторых случаях, могут быть использованы альтернативные синтаксические формы для более удобного написания кода.

Закрытые теги необходимы для явного указания конца исполняемого кода и они могут использоваться, когда требуется переключиться обратно в HTML-режим или вложить PHP-код внутри HTML-кода.

Использование правильных открытых и закрытых тегов в PHP является важным аспектом, который обеспечивает правильное выполнение кода и рендеринг результата веб-страницы. Нарушение данных принципов может привести к ошибкам или неправильному отображению контента на сайте.

Основные возможности и функции PHP для разработчиков

Основные возможности и функции PHP для разработчиков

В данном разделе мы рассмотрим основные возможности и функции языка программирования PHP, которые могут быть полезными для разработчиков в создании веб-приложений и сайтов.

Интерпретация кода

Одной из ключевых особенностей PHP является его интерпретируемый характер, что позволяет выполнять код непосредственно на сервере, без необходимости компиляции перед запуском. Такая архитектура облегчает и ускоряет процесс разработки, позволяя мгновенно видеть результаты изменений.

Широкий функционал

PHP предлагает разработчику широкий набор встроенных функций для работы с данными, строками, массивами, базами данных и другими ресурсами. Благодаря этому, PHP позволяет легко осуществлять различные операции, управлять данными и обеспечивать взаимодействие с внешними сервисами.

Работа с формами и файлами

PHP обладает встроенными функциями для обработки данных, получаемых из HTML-форм на веб-страницах. Благодаря этому разработчик может легко получить, проверить и обработать введенные пользователем данные. Также PHP предоставляет удобные инструменты для работы с файлами, позволяя осуществлять их чтение, запись, переименование и удаление.

Создание динамических веб-страниц

PHP позволяет генерировать динамические веб-страницы, которые могут обрабатывать данные, взаимодействовать с базами данных, делать вычисления и отображать результаты в режиме реального времени. Благодаря этому, PHP является распространенным инструментом для создания интерактивных сайтов и веб-приложений.

  • Мощный инструмент для разработки веб-приложений
  • Возможность создания динамических и интерактивных веб-страниц
  • Большое количество встроенных функций для работы с данными, строками, файлами и базами данных
  • Простая и быстрая разработка благодаря интерпретируемому характеру языка

Работа с переменными и операторами в PHP: основные концепции и примеры кода

Работа с переменными и операторами в PHP: основные концепции и примеры кода

В данном разделе мы рассмотрим основные принципы работы с переменными и операторами в языке программирования PHP. Познакомимся с основными понятиями и синтаксисом, а также покажем примеры кода для лучшего понимания.

Переменные являются одним из основных строительных блоков программирования. Они позволяют хранить и использовать различные значения, такие как текстовые строки, числа или булевы значения. Мы рассмотрим, как объявлять переменные, как им присваивать значения и как использовать их в коде.

Операторы представляют собой специальные символы или ключевые слова, используемые для выполнения различных действий с переменными. Мы рассмотрим различные типы операторов, такие как арифметические операторы для выполнения математических операций, логические операторы для работы с условиями, сравнения и присваивания значений.

Для лучшего понимания представим пример кода, в котором мы используем переменные и операторы:


<?php
// Объявляем переменные
$name = "John";
$age = 25;
$isStudent = true;
// Используем операторы
$greeting = "Привет, " . $name . "!";
if ($isStudent) {
$greeting .= " Как идут учеба и работы?";
} else {
$greeting .= " Как проходит ваш день?";
}
echo $greeting;
?>

В данном примере мы объявляем переменные $name, $age и $isStudent, присваиваем им значения и затем используем операторы для формирования приветствия. В зависимости от значения переменной $isStudent, мы добавляем дополнительную часть к приветствию.

Это простой пример, но он позволяет понять основные принципы работы с переменными и операторами в PHP. В дальнейшем мы будем рассматривать более сложные случаи и продвинутые возможности, которые помогут вам создавать более мощные и функциональные приложения.

Вопрос-ответ

Вопрос-ответ

Какие основные принципы работы у PHP?

PHP является скриптовым языком программирования, который выполняет код на стороне сервера. Он основан на принципе "быстрой выполнения" - код PHP выполняется непосредственно на сервере и результаты его работы передаются на клиентскую сторону. PHP предоставляет возможность создания динамических и интерактивных веб-страниц.

Какие функциональные возможности предоставляет PHP разработчикам?

PHP предлагает широкий набор функциональных возможностей. Это включает в себя работу с базами данных, создание и обработку форм, работу с файлами и директориями, отправку электронной почты, создание графиков, работу с изображениями и многое другое. PHP также поддерживает различные протоколы и расширения, позволяя обмениваться данными между различными серверами и службами.

Какие преимущества использования PHP для разработчиков?

Использование PHP для разработки веб-сайтов и приложений имеет несколько преимуществ. Во-первых, это бесплатно и открытое программное обеспечение, что означает, что разработчики могут получить доступ к исходному коду и вносить свои изменения. Во-вторых, PHP поддерживается многими хостинг-провайдерами, и поэтому веб-сайты, написанные на PHP, можно легко разместить на серверах. Кроме того, PHP обладает большим сообществом разработчиков, что значительно упрощает получение помощи и поддержки.

Какой язык программирования используется в PHP?

PHP сам по себе является языком программирования. Он имеет свое синтаксическое строение и правила написания кода. Однако PHP также интегрируется с другими языками программирования, такими как HTML, CSS и JavaScript, для создания полноценных веб-страниц и веб-приложений.

Какие навыки нужны для изучения и начала работы с PHP?

Для изучения и начала работы с PHP полезно иметь базовые знания программирования и понимание основных понятий. Хорошим стартом являются знания HTML и CSS, так как они необходимы для создания веб-страниц. Также полезно иметь представление о базах данных и работе с ними. Однако самое главное - практика. Чем больше вы пишете код на PHP, тем лучше вы понимаете его принципы и функциональность.

Оцените статью